Artist's StatementI am a Cambridge-based multimedia visual artist. My interest lies in portraying narratives of solitude and I strive to achieve this by using a myriad of painting, printmaking and sculptural techniques.
I grew up in east London and was originally trained in furnishing textiles and interior design. My recent MA in fine art printmaking has enabled me to push my practice into new directions.
I am the Lead Panellist for the art book series 'The City Through the Eyes of its Artists', founded by Emma Bennett, and I am a specialist artist facilitator for Kettle’s Yard. I also teach oil painting and printmaking privately and mentor students studying for GCSE and A level Art exams.
My Cambridge Walkabout original Solarplateâ„¢etchings can be found exclusively at Cambridge Contemporary Art.
I often collaborate with other artists. Since 2019 I have been working on a series of art work with fellow visual artist Cathy Faithfull.
